What is a BCBA Student Analyst?

BCBA Student Analysts are individuals who are in the process of completing the coursework and supervised fieldwork required to become Board Certified Behavior Analysts (BCBAs). They typically work under the supervision of a certified BCBA, assisting with behavior assessments, intervention planning, and data collection for individuals with behavioral challenges, often in settings such as schools, clinics, or homes. The role provides hands-on experience while preparing for the BCBA certification exam and helps students apply theoretical knowledge to real-world scenarios.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a BCBA Student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a BCBA Student Analyst, you need a solid understanding of applied behavior analysis (ABA) principles, data collection methods, and typically enrollment in a BACB-approved graduate program. Familiarity with behavior management software, electronic data tracking systems, and ongoing supervision by a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) is common. Strong observation skills, effective communication, and a commitment to ethical practice are crucial soft skills. These competencies ensure accurate data collection, effective client interventions, and professional development toward eventual BCBA certification.

What are some common challenges BCBA Student Analysts face during their fieldwork, and how can they overcome them?

BCBA Student Analysts often encounter challenges such as balancing coursework with the required supervised fieldwork hours, managing diverse client needs, and adapting to different supervisory styles. It's important to develop strong organizational skills, seek regular feedback from supervisors, and actively participate in team meetings to enhance learning. Building rapport with clients and collaborating closely with Registered Behavior Technicians (RBTs) and other team members can also help address challenges more effectively while fostering professional growth.
